Subject: DR drill — restock planner

New team members: Thursday we run a disaster-recovery drill on Snackline's vending-machine restock planner. Primary scheduler goes down at 10:00; failover should pick up route planning within five minutes. Watch the Ketterly dashboard, note any stale routes, log findings in the drill channel. To unlock the failover console, use the passphrase below.

strongbox words: druvan-lamys-eliius-jorax-istox-soreth-ulays-gilix-ralix-oliiel-norwyn-casvan-praius

**First Day Checklist — Vantor Pop-Up Office, Greyfield Trade Fair**

☐ Arrive at Hall C by 08:30 and find the Vantor pop-up stand near the main concourse. Collect your lanyard from the stand coordinator, review the fire-exit map pinned inside the storage nook, and stow bags in the lockers. To enter the back-of-stand office, enter this door code:

turnstile pass: bdg-SVX-1

Hi Maren — passing you the Plinth nightly reindex before the release freeze. It kicks off at 02:00 and usually finishes by 03:30; if it runs past 04:00, the morning crawl will pile up behind it, so just kill and rerun. The dedupe step is the slow part — don't panic at the 80% stall. Everything it reads at startup is set here; current values for the reindexer follow:

config for bawef-tajof:
RALMIR_PIN=7092
RALMIR_METRICS_HOST=metrics.ralmir.paliqcorp.corp
RALMIR_LOG_LEVEL=error
RALMIR_TENANT=tamix

**Action item (from the Quillbrook outage review):** our `tailcat` CLI kept choking on rotated logs because the retry backoff was way too aggressive. Marnie agreed to soften it and cap the buffer growth so we stop OOMing laptops. Before you approve, sanity-check the new defaults below — they come straight from the postmortem doc.

tuning constants:
BUDGETS = {
    "rusix": 478,
    "caswyn": 617,
    "feneth": 1022,
}